The new artist's book by Iris Andraschek shows the self-determined, near-natural and alternative way of life of a group of people in Canada. The pictures, taken in 2002 and 2010, oscillate between reality and fiction and show an almost fairytale-like communitas as a utopian counter-draft to the constraints of industrial societies with their regimes of work, leisure and consumption. The series from 2002 was created during a residency in Durham, Ontario. In 2010, the artist travelled there again to complete this work and to photograph some of the protagonists and the place again at a certain distance in time.
Iris Andraschek, *1963 in Horn, Austria. Lives and works in Vienna and Lower Austria, Austria.
